At the end of 2024, it was announced that a new Disney Vacation Club hotel would replace the previously announced Reflections — A Disney Lakeside Lodge Resort. The new hotel will be called Disney’s Lakeshore Lodge, and it is targeting an opening date of 2027. While it will be a Disney Vacation Club resort, even those who aren’t DVC members will be able to stay at this new hotel located next to Disney’s Fort Wilderness Resort & Campground.

We recently hopped on the boat to Disney’s Fort Wilderness from Magic Kingdom, and we were very impressed with how much progress they have made on the construction. When we last rode by at the end of January, they were just beginning to build the foundation for the new hotel. There were lots of cranes, and we could see the beginnings of the hotel.

When we rode by on April 16th, we noticed a lot of progress, and there was a lot to look at! The building structures have started to go vertical, and there is a lot of activity going on.

Some buildings have already reached five stories tall. They have been hard at work, and you can really see the hotel starting to take shape.

Currently, the buildings look like they are forming a horseshoe shape, with the opening facing the water. If you face the building from the water, there is also an offshoot building on the right side.

There are still plenty of cranes and construction workers. You can see and hear the construction from Disney’s Fort Wilderness, and it is beginning to tower over the campground’s buildings.

We still don’t have many details about what to expect at this new hotel. Disney has announced that it will be “inspired by the majesty of nature and its enduring influence on Disney artists.” In the concept art released by Disney, we have spotted Bambi, Thumper, and Flower, so it seems Disney will incorporate intellectual property into the hotel in some way.
